The Book of Job seems to be little more than a rip off of an ancient Akkadian text by late-coming "Jews." The Ludlul bēl nēmeqi tells the story of a guy who gets shit on by all the gods.


http://books.google.com/books?id=vYuRDci...&q&f=false



One suspects that "Satan" was something the "Jews" concocted after learning of the Persian Angra Mainyu in the aftermath of the Persian capture of Babylon.

You know what Tomas Jefferson said of the book of revelations?

Quote:"It is between fifty and sixty years since I read it [the Book of Revelation], and I then considered it merely the ravings of a maniac, no more worthy nor capable of explanation than the incoherencies of our own nightly dreams ... I cannot so far respect them as to consider them as an allegorical narrative of events, past or subsequent. There is not enough coherence in them to countenance any suite of rational ideas.... What has no meaning admits no explanation.
